Output d5bcb804b5ecb66f0730b69be8d4416d717aefdcd8ebc7cc18f392a2bb23dc83:5

value
25305
script pubkey
OP_0 OP_PUSHBYTES_32 50c0be1efbdbe4824268868393bc66cf40eaa1546d50631bd1b3717e871979df
address
bc1q2rqtu8hmm0jgysngs6pe80rxeaqw4g25d4gxxx73kdchapce080sne4sh8
transaction
d5bcb804b5ecb66f0730b69be8d4416d717aefdcd8ebc7cc18f392a2bb23dc83
confirmations
18103
spent
true